To provide a well efficient and inexpensive cooling/heating system utilizing geothermal heat.
In the cooling/heating system, a water storage tank 2 is formed in the ground with less temperature changes, and the water storage tank 2 is subjected to cold storage and heat insulation with broken stones therearound. Cold in an underground layer with less temperature changes is utilized to optimize the temperature of stored liquid with a water temperature auxiliary control device 8. The liquid is pumped up to water receiving pans installed on the ceilings of a building and a container by a lifting pump. The liquid is dropped through in-wall water flow tanks installed in the building and the container and circulated all over the building and the container. It also circulated from the underground water storage tank into a movable/fixed type cooler/heater or a heat/cold retaining box.
